How Charlotte's Environment Shapes Heating system Wear

The Carolinas being in a zone where winter months swings between completely dry cool spikes and damp, freezing stretches. That mix is hard on a furnace. If you're in an older home in Plaza Midwood or Dilworth, you might have a mid-efficiency gas furnace paired with initial ductwork that was never sealed. In more recent builds southern of I‑485, you'll more often discover high-efficiency condensing heaters coupled with tighter envelopes. Each setup falls short differently.

Intermittent use welcomes a couple of problems. Condensate lines on high-efficiency heaters can develop algae and freeze throughout sudden temperature level declines, which trips safety changes and shuts out the heating system. Long still stretches enable dust to cake on fire sensors and ignitors, forcing duplicated cycling and brief stops briefly that look like thermostat issues to the inexperienced eye. In electric heaters, especially those used as emergency warm for heat pump systems, sequencers and elements deal with start-stop patterns that expose themselves specifically when you need steady output.

Humidity is the various other character in this story. Dampness is gentle on hardwood floorings yet hard on electronics and steel surface areas. Control panel and terminals corrode a little faster below than in drier environments. That alone is a factor to schedule preventative heating system upkeep in Charlotte prior to the season begins.

What "Top-Rated" Really Looks Like

It's tempting to evaluate a firm by the gloss of its vehicles or the number of backyard check in your community. Those are marketing tells, not solution quality. When you publication heating system repair work in Charlotte with a specialist that constantly makes first-class testimonials, you see three differences that matter.

First, they listen very carefully to your description before touching a device. If your furnace shuts out overnight but behaves during the day, if you scent a faint metal odor, if the unit short-cycles just when both downstairs and upstairs areas require heat, these hints assist a targeted analysis. A hurried tech that leaps directly to "you require a brand-new board" usually misses out on the root cause.

Second, they reveal you numbers. Static pressure analyses, temperature increase throughout the heat exchanger, micro-amp analyses on flame sensors, capacitor microfarads compared to score, CO measurements for combustion analysis. A pro does not state "it's borderline," they discuss "your temperature level increase is 75 degrees versus a nameplate score of 45 to 65, which points to reduced airflow or an overfired problem." Transparency turns a mystery right into a convenient decision.

Third, they provide choices. Change just the fallen short flame sensor, or tidy the sensing unit and estimate a brand-new ignitor most likely to fail within the season, or suggest a deeper air movement and duct analysis if metrics suggest a systemic restraint. That food selection values your budget plan without punting on the long-term fix.

The Upkeep Routine That Protects Against The Majority Of Winter Season Breakdowns

A Charlotte heating system doesn't require a dozen solution calls a year, however it does need one detailed browse through in very early fall. Think about it as your seasonal tune-up and safety and security check rolled with each other. A cautious professional performs a sequence that looks straightforward on paper but prevents the common troubles:

  • Filter and air movement: Inspect filter size and fit, not simply tidiness. I see plenty of 1-inch filters obstructed in a return that was sized for a much thicker media closet. That inequality cuts airflow and presses temperature rise out of spec. For lots of homes, the upgrade to a 4- or 5-inch media filter minimizes stress decrease and catches dust better, which maintains warm exchangers clean and blowers efficient.
  • Combustion and airing vent: On gas heaters, confirm manifold gas stress, check flame characteristics, and determine CO in the flue. High-efficiency units need their PVC airing vent slope inspected to stop condensate pooling. In a few communities with long horizontal go to exterior wall surfaces, a simple modification in slope removes repeating lockouts.
  • Electrical health and wellness: Test ignitor resistance, validate inducer and blower amperage versus the nameplate, and check for blistered or loosened wires at the control board. On electrical heating systems, verify warm strip operation in stages and inspect sequencer timing so you do not knock your electrical solution with an immediate 15 to 20 kW draw.
  • Condensate management: Prime and purge the catch, clear the line, and validate the safety float button functions. A $10 float button has saved even more service require me than any various other part.
  • Controls and communication: Adjust or change exhausted thermostats, validate thermostat shows for heatpump systems, and make certain auxiliary warmth staging is established properly. If your thermostat obscures the line between heat pump and furnace function, back-up heat might run longer than required and increase your utility bill.

The expression "furnace maintenance Charlotte" is tossed around in ads, however the value relaxes in the information. A 45-minute "tune-up" that is primarily a filter swap and a cursory look will certainly not capture the early indicators. A proper annual solution generally takes 90 minutes to 2 hours for a solitary system, even more if air duct problems appear.

Common Failures I See Every Winter

I maintain a psychological tally of constant wrongdoers. In gas heating systems, dirty flame sensing units top the listing. They create a weak micro-amp signal and the board assumes the flame has actually headed out, so it shuts gas to prevent a risk. Cleansing commonly brings back solution, but a sensor that has actually been sanded to fatality requires substitute. Following come hot surface area ignitors, which can split from handling or thermal shock. A technology needs to never ever touch the ignitor surface area with bare fingers; skin oils create hot spots that reduce life.

Pressure switches and blocked inducer ports are one more style. Charlotte's plant pollen and fine dust move anywhere the inducer can aspirate it. An easy cleaning and a brand-new silicone tube can return the switch to specification, however be wary if the underlying reason is a partially obstructed additional warm exchanger on a condensing furnace. In those situations, the repair prolongs beyond the switch.

On electric heaters, loosened high-voltage links bake themselves in time. I've tightened terminals in attic rooms where summer warm and winter months vibration conspired to loosen lugs. If you scent a pale plastic smell and see heat staining near elements, kill power and call a pro. Changing a scorched incurable block now defeats changing a whole component financial institution later.

Finally, control panel fail, yet much less commonly than individuals think. If you listen to a tech blame the board within 5 minutes, ask to see the analysis path. A board is the mind, but like any type of mind, it acts on the signals it receives. When pressure changes, limit switches, and sensors feed rubbish, the board makes a secure choice and shuts out. Deal with the nonsense first.

Repair Versus Substitute: A Decision That Should Be Boring, Not Dramatic

I seldom talk a homeowner right into substitute on the first visit since the mathematics need to be dispassionate. Consider age, safety and security, dependability, and operating cost. Gas furnaces commonly last 15 to two decades below, occasionally a lot more with excellent treatment. Electric furnaces can run even longer considering that they have fewer relocating components, though they cost more to operate.

If your warm exchanger is fractured, there's no dispute. Carbon monoxide danger finishes the discussion, and we relocate to substitute. If a mid-life heating system has a string of moderate failings, I tally the last 2 years of billings and estimate the following 2. If you're investing greater than a quarter of a substitute expense on fixings with no clear end to the pattern, you're paying tuition to keep an unstable device. For effectiveness upgrades, I motivate realistic expectations. A dive from 80 percent to 95 percent AFUE appears dramatic, yet your gas use for home heating is a portion of your yearly energy spend. In Charlotte, the comfort enhancements typically market the upgrade more than the energy financial savings. Quieter blowers, better moisture control, cleaner purification, zoning that lastly equilibriums upstairs and downstairs temperature levels, those day-to-day success usually warrant the investment.

If you do change, firmly insist that the discussion consists of ductwork. Dissimilar ducts are why new high-efficiency heaters short-cycle and why operating noise dissatisfies. I've gauged static pressures in new homes that were double the tools's maximum ranking. A small financial investment in added return air or effectively sized supply runs does extra for comfort than bumping up devices tonnage. Larger is not better in heating equipment; right-sized is.

Smart Thermostats, Warm Pumps, and Hybrid Systems

Charlotte lies in a pleasant place for hybrid warmth systems that pair a heat pump with a gas heater or electric air handler. On milder days, the heatpump supplies reliable heat. When temperature levels slide into the 30s and below, the heater takes over for more powerful, drier warm. Too often, these systems are misconfigured. I see lockout temperatures for heat pumps established as well low, creating the heatpump to run inefficiently in problems it affordable furnace service Charlotte does not such as. Or the complementary warmth is enabled to run at the same time with the heatpump when it shouldn't, driving up bills.

A wise thermostat just repays if it's established appropriately. Ensure the installer recognizes the system kind, stages, and balance point. If your thermostat maintains overshooting setpoints, consider the cycle rate settings. Much shorter cycles can decrease the "yo‑yo" impact in limited homes, while longer cycles might fit draftier older houses.

Wi Fi thermostats additionally help you notice patterns. If the system runs continually yet never ever reaches the setpoint on chilly evenings, you may have an ability or air duct problem, not a thermostat issue. Use data to ask much better concerns throughout your following heating system solution in Charlotte.

Safety, Always

A gas furnace is a risk-free home appliance when maintained, and a high-risk one when neglected. Every heating period I locate at the very least a couple of furnaces venting miserably into attic rooms or crawlspaces. The residents might only observe migraines or heavy air. If your carbon monoxide detectors are greater than 7 years old, replace them. If you do not have a low-level CO monitor, consider one. The frequently marketed plug-in alarm systems are developed to prevent acute poisoning, not sharp at reduced degrees that can indicate a creating problem.

I likewise advise an easy smell examination whenever your furnace kicks on after a lengthy idle. The scent of dirt burning off the warmth exchanger for a couple of mins is regular. A sharp metallic or electric smell, a pop or sizzle, or visible charring near electrical wiring is not. Cut power at the button or breaker and ask for solution. For electrical heating systems, the safety lens has to do with clean clearances and limited links. For gas units, it's burning honesty and ventilation. In any case, a cautious seasonal check maintains family members safe.

What You Can Do In Between Expert Visits

Not every job demands a vehicle and a toolbag. Homeowners can prevent half the problem calls I see with a couple of behaviors. I suggest 2 easy regimens that repay instantly:

  • Check and replace filters frequently, but likewise match filter kind to your system. If you make use of 1-inch pleated filters since they're hassle-free, exchange them more often, sometimes month-to-month throughout high-use durations. If you have family pets or run the follower often for air cleansing, step up to a thicker media filter real estate to maintain airflow.
  • Keep the condensate line clear. If your furnace drains to a pump, put a cup of white vinegar into the drainpipe line every number of months to inhibit algae. Make sure the pump discharge tube is protected and ends properly. Pay attention for the pump cycle. It must run quickly, after that quit. If it chatters, it's either falling short or managing a partial blockage.

Beyond these, view your thermostat readouts. If the system cycled three times in an hour yet your interior temperature hardly budged, that signifies restricted air movement or a mis-sized system. If the heater strikes cozy, then awesome, after that warm once more during a solitary ask for warmth, tell your service technician. Edge Situations and Actual Repairs I've Seen

A Myers Park homeowner complained that her new 96 percent heater shut out just on moist mornings. The installer had added a lengthy straight vent run with insufficient slope. Condensate merged over night, blocking the inducer circulation at start-up. A re-pitch of the PVC, plus a cleanout tee, ended the saga. No new board required.

In a South End townhome, the heater short-cycled whenever the downstairs and upstairs areas called at the same time. The offender had not been the heating system; it was the zoning panel reasoning paired with under-sized returns. The heater exceeded its temperature level increase restriction and hit the high-limit switch. We broadened return ability and adjusted follower rate settings. The exact same heating system now runs quietly and steadily.

An University location service maintained burning out sequencers in an electric heater. The property owner switched components continuously. The origin was a missing panel screw that left a gap, so cold attic room air cleaned over the sequencer during each phone call. That constant thermal shock eliminated the element prematurely. One screw taken care of a rewarding however unneeded pattern of repairs.

When to Call Before Things Obtain Urgent

If you're new to the location or brand-new to homeownership, timetable your initial maintenance in late September. You'll beat the thrill and have time to resolve air flow tweaks or parts that require buying. If your heating system mores than 12 years old, a yearly check ends up being more crucial. The failure curve steepens a little every year. If your system is still under maker guarantee, yearly service is typically needed to maintain that protection intact.

Call rapidly if you discover duplicated heating system lockouts, uncommon smells, visible soot, or water near the heating system. Electric bills or gas costs that jump without an equivalent temperature level drop likewise should have an appearance. And if anybody in the home feels frustrations or queasiness when the warmth runs, quit reviewing, closed the system off, and obtain a security talk to carbon monoxide screening ideal away.

What is the most common problem of a furnace?

The most common problem of a furnace is a malfunctioning thermostat or clogged air filters. These issues can prevent the furnace from heating properly. Regular maintenance can help prevent these common problems.

What is the most expensive part to fix on a furnace?

The most expensive part to repair or replace on a furnace is typically the heat exchanger. Replacement costs are high because it is critical to safely transfer heat and prevent carbon monoxide leaks. Labor costs also contribute to the overall expense.

Is it worth fixing a furnace?

Whether it is worth fixing a furnace depends on its age, condition, and the cost of repairs. Furnaces older than 15–20 years may be less cost-effective to repair. If repairs are minor and the system is relatively new, fixing it can extend its lifespan efficiently.

What are the most common furnace repairs?

The most common furnace repairs include replacing air filters, fixing thermostats, repairing ignition or pilot systems, and addressing blower motor issues. Electrical component failures and clogged vents are also frequent causes of repair. Regular inspections can help prevent these problems.

Can I repair my furnace myself?

Minor maintenance, such as changing filters or cleaning vents, can often be done safely by homeowners. However, most furnace repairs involve gas, electricity, or complex components, which require professional service. Attempting major repairs yourself can be dangerous and may void warranties.

What is the lifespan of a furnace?

The average lifespan of a gas furnace is typically 15–20 years, while electric furnaces can last 20–30 years. Lifespan depends on maintenance, usage, and the quality of installation. Regular servicing can extend the effective life of a furnace.

What is the most common part to fail on a furnace?

The most common part to fail on a furnace is the blower motor. Other frequently failing components include the heat exchanger, igniter, and limit switch. Proper maintenance and timely replacement of worn parts can reduce failures.
